Abstract

1353850 Photo-electric position determining OPTISCHE INDUSTRIE " DE OUDE DELFT" NV 12 April 1972 [13 April 1971 17 June 1971] 16910/72 Heading H4D The position of a light pulse emitting point on a screen 6 is determined by photomultiplier tubes 1 to 5, arranged as shown, the difference in outputs of tubes 1, 2 and 3, 4 being divided by that of tube 5 by suitable circuitry. A discriminator 13 only allows points whose intensity falls within a predetermined range to be displayed on cathode-ray oscilloscope 14. Screen 6 may be the anode screen (29) (Fig. 2, not shown) of a gamma ray camera, the image intensifiers (21)-(24) of which are interconnected by fibre optics (25)-(27). Filters (37), (38) are placed in front of screen (29) and photomultiplier (35), (replacing 5 of Fig. 1), respectively to compensate for errors in position of the point in respect of the position of the primary particle entering the camera and for " vignetting ", i.e. variation of point brightness as a function of position on the screen. A lens (36) is used to form an image of screen (29) on photomultiplier (35).
